What is exercise therapy?
Exercise therapy is a guided program of physical activity that aims to rehabilitate injuries and conditions, while also building strength to minimise the risk of future injury. Exercise is used as the form of therapy to help rehabilitate an injury and specifically address the issues within your body. Our treatment is designed to help restore balance, improve range of motion deficits, and increase confidence in your ability to move.
Who is exercise therapy for?
Exercise therapy can be a helpful option for anyone, whether they are recovering from an injury, managing recurring pain, or looking to improve their range of motion. We treat patients of all ages, specifically those who are:
- Recovering from a musculoskeletal injury
- Looking to prevent future injuries
- Managing an ongoing condition or recurrent pain
- Returning to sport

Assessment
Your health history and current condition guide the development of the program. We start by understanding how you’re feeling physically, and what you’re hoping to achieve.
Personalised exercise
One of our experienced physiotherapists designs a targeted movement and exercise program suited to your needs and lifestyle, keeping you active and reducing your pain.
Maintenance
We support you with regular assessment and progression of the program. All patients have access to a mobile app with videos to guide their individualised exercise program.
